BUILD A REALISTIC EQUIPMENT BUDGET

Know What Your Sealcoating Operation Needs Before You Ask for Funding

A lender will want to understand more than the purchase price of a truck or trailer. Your startup budget may also need to account for a sealcoating tank, pump, hoses, spray wand, squeegees, blowers, crack-preparation tools, safety equipment, initial materials, insurance and working capital.

The right setup depends on your planned job volume and service mix. An owner-operator applying by squeegee may need a very different investment than a multi-person spray crew serving HOAs and light-commercial properties.

Do Not Let Seasonality Become a Last-Minute Surprise

Sealcoating revenue can change with temperature, rain, curing conditions and the length of the working season. Your forecast must connect realistic job volume to the months when crews can operate efficiently.

Planning for weather downtime, material use, payroll, fuel and off-season cash needs early helps protect your working-capital estimate from unexpected gaps.

Knowing how to seal a driveway does not automatically create a profitable company. Your plan must connect job pricing, gallons used, crew hours, route density, fuel, equipment upkeep, lead costs and seasonality into a business model that can support itself.

The included financial forecast gives you an organized starting point, but your assumptions must be based on realistic research for your service area. Understanding how material use, labor productivity and average ticket affect the bottom line can help you build stronger projections.
